歡迎來到Linux教程網
Linux教程網
Linux教程網
Linux教程網
Linux教程網 >> Linux基礎 >> Linux教程 >> Ubuntu 11.10的Grub2修改背景圖片和字體大小、顏色

Ubuntu 11.10的Grub2修改背景圖片和字體大小、顏色

日期:2017/2/28 15:56:07   编辑:Linux教程
貌似每個Ubuntu版本修改背景圖片的方法都不一樣啊;
05_debian_theme的語法經常變化;
Ubuntu 10.04設置的方法在11.10裡就不好用了。
囧~~~
研究了半天終於弄清怎麼設置了;

修改背景圖片與字體顏色
代碼: sudo gedit /etc/grub.d/05_debian_theme
找到
代碼: if [ -f "/usr/share/desktop-base/grub_background.sh" ]; then
. "/usr/share/desktop-base/grub_background.sh"
在下面加入
代碼: else
WALLPAPER="/usr/share/images/desktop-base/desktop-grub.png"
COLOR_NORMAL="green/black"
COLOR_HIGHLIGHT="magenta/black"


WALLPAPER後面放的是背景圖片的路徑,把要設置為背景的圖片放到相應路徑即可,支持jpg、jpeg、png、tga格式;
(圖片分辨率要和屏幕分辨率一致)
COLOR_NORMAL設置的是未選取的菜單選項顏色,第一個顏色是文字顏色,第二個是背景顏色(已經設置了背景圖片的話,背景色設置為black比較好);
COLOR_HIGHLIGHT設置的是被選取選項的顏色,第一個顏色是高亮度文字顏色,第二個是被選定行的背景顏色。若 /black 為第二個選項,則高亮度行將會是透明的,且只有文字色彩會改變;

Tips:當作為第二個色彩時 /black 是 GRUB 2 的默認透明色。若使用引導畫面時,只要改變第一個色彩(例如 xxxxx/black)。若第二個色彩更改為黑色以外的顏
色,引導畫面將會被藏在實色背景之後。

顏色參考:

(當 GRUB 2 引導畫面/菜單出現時,按下任何鍵以停止倒計時;
按 c 進入 GRUB 2 命令行;
set color_normal=first-color/black 或 set color_highlight=first-color/second-color
在命令輸入後立即可以看到文字的色彩。您可以使用「向上」鍵來呼叫最後執行的命令然後編輯就能快速測試不同的色彩組合。
一旦您想結束,按下 ESC 鍵回到菜單。
隨意重復上述步驟。
記下想使用的色彩組合,正常啟動然後編輯 /etc/grub.d/05_debian_theme 並讓修改永久儲存。)

修改字體大小
找個支持中文的字體文件比如是wqy-microhei.ttc (ttf 或 ttc 的都可以);
(字體文件wqy-microhei.ttc在如下目錄/usr/share/fonts/truetype/wqy)
用以下命令新建個字體文件

代碼: grub-mkfont -s 12 -o unicode.pf2 wqy-microhei.ttc

再把新生成的 unicode.pf2 文件復替換 /usr/share/grub目錄下的unicode.pf2 文件;
記得先把原裝的 unicode.pf2 文件備份,然後重啟下看看效果,不夠爽再換個字體重新生成 unicode.pf2;
記得要選中文支持的字體文件來生成,不然如果用中文菜單的中文只有顯示方框。
字體要還不夠大,修改 -s 12 參數,數字越大顯示的字體越大。

最後,不要忘了

代碼: sudo update-grub
Copyright © Linux教程網 All Rights Reserved